JAPAN: Keio, 1865-1868, iron 25 mon (5.38g), H-7.5A, type known as a Mito Daikoku-sen (Mito Daikoku Coin) with Daikoku, the God of Wealth on reverse, likely a contemporary local issue cast in iron, VF. Legend translates as "Longevity as great as the South Mountain." These coins were first issued in 1864 by the Morioka-han in Mutsu Province (present day, Iwate-ken).
